The main objects of The Sure Foundation are the advancement of the Christian religion, the relief of poverty and the education of the poor. The main fundraising is for running an orphanage, CASUARINA HOUSE, in Utange, Kenya for Aids orphans and to provide care to the many other orphans in Utange.

This is all about supporting the construction and running of an orphange in Utange, Kenya. My Dad (Ian) is part of the organisational team. Everything's going to plan so far; the first children are now living and studying in “Casuarina House” but there’s still a great deal of funds necessary to improve and maintain the facilities. Ultimately the aim is to make the orphanage self-sustaining; a big part of this is well which could also provide water for the local community. This costs £4000, hence our ambitious target... There are so many orphans in this area of the world and whilst this is supported by a Christian charity the orphanage welcomes those from all religions and backgrounds.
